Output 84ee6de2fc30e7e6e9b0a5620fb875f9c335b417f983ead8f1cb71f70f7900e4:3

value
576717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65caf9f287aa226c18ae8aeda077646032ae432c OP_EQUAL
address
3AyFKxpHyEnztn2BGT3vyHEgtWeoDcWt7d
transaction
84ee6de2fc30e7e6e9b0a5620fb875f9c335b417f983ead8f1cb71f70f7900e4
spent
true